Big Data Architect Job Description, Key Duties and Responsibilities

Big Data Architect job description, duties, tasks, and responsibilities.
Big Data Architects strive to align the IT assets of an organization with its business goals.

Big Data Architect Job Description, Key Duties and Responsibilities

This post provides complete information on the job description of a big data architect for individuals interested in what the role does.

It highlights the key duties, tasks, and responsibilities that commonly make up the big data architect work description in most organizations.

This page also highlights the major requirements applicants seeking the big data architect job are majorly asked to meet by most recruiters to be able to access the role.

Please, continue reading to increase your knowledge of the big data architect career:

What Does a Big Data Architect Do?

Big data architects are responsible for providing the framework that appropriately replicates the Big Data needs of a company utilizing data, hardware and software, and cloud services, developers, and other IT infrastructure with the goal of aligning the IT assets of an organization with its business goals.

They are required in any organization that works with large data sets using Big Data Solutions. They work with banks, technology firms, Information Solutions Company, payment solutions, consulting, etc.

The big data architect job description entails overseeing the full life-cycle of a Hadoop solution; it involves carrying out requirement analysis, selecting the platform, and designing the technical architecture.

It also entails application design and development, testing, and deployment of the proposed solution.

Big data architects also provide support in identifying existing data gaps, building new data pipelines, and providing automated solutions to deliver advanced analytical capabilities and enriched data to applications that support the organization’s operations.

They are also responsible for obtaining data from the System of Record and establishing real-time data feed to provide analysis in an automated fashion.

To work as a big data architect, individuals require extensive experience with normal solutions architecture before progressing to big data solutions.

Also, they must have expertise with major Big Data Solutions like Hadoop, MapReduce, Hive, HBase, MongoDB, Cassandra, Sqoop, etc.

Big Data Architect Job Description Example/Sample/Template

The big data architect performs various functions, which primarily involves providing the framework of foundation Big Data Analytics.

They are responsible for engaging stakeholders to understand their objectives for Big Data and utilizing information gathered to plan the computing framework with appropriate hardware and software, data sources and formats, analytical tools, data storage decisions, and results consumption.

The primary tasks, duties, and responsibilities that typically make up the big data architect job description are shown below:

  • Provide top-quality solution design and execution
  • Provide support in defining the scope and sizing of work
  • Align the organization’s big data solutions with their Client initiatives as requested
  • Engage with clients to understand strategic requirements
  • Responsible for translating business requirements into technology solutions
  • Work with domain experts to put together a delivery plan with and stay on track
  • Utilize Big Data technologies to design, develop, and evolve scalable and fault-tolerant distributed components
  • Organize all meetings with customers and ensure prompt resolution of gaps and roadblocks
  • Stay current on latest technology to ensure maximum ROI for clients
  • Responsible for the design and execution of abstractions and integration patterns (APIs) to solve complex distributed computing problems.

Big Data Architect Job Description for Resume

You can apply the above big data architect job description in completing the professional or work experience section of your resume.

If you are writing a resume for a new job having worked previously as a big data architect, you can quickly make the work experience part of your resume by applying the duties and responsibilities of a big data architect highlighted in the sample job description above.

The professional experience part of your resume is an opportunity to let the recruiter know that you have performed or are presently performing the duties of a big data architect successfully.

Big Data Architect Requirements – Skills, Knowledge, and Abilities for Career Success

If you are seeking the job of a big data architect, recruiters will normally want you to meet certain requirements to be qualified to access the role.

This is necessary to prove to the recruiter that you will be effective in performing the obligations, objectives, and purpose of the big data architect role in their organization.

Shown below are major requirements most recruiters will expect you to fulfill to be considered for employment if you are seeking the big data architect position:

  • Education: Employers commonly require IT Certifications or a Bachelor’s degree in Computer Science or in a related technical discipline and extensive work experience (10- 12+ years of overall IT experience with Big Data, Analytics, Data Warehousing and Business Intelligence)
  • Technical skills: To work as a big data architect, applicants are required to have expertise in Big Data tools and technologies and must be experienced in the following areas: Linux expertise; experience in the set-up and administration of Hadoop platform; working knowledge of tools like Hive, Spark, HBase, Sqoop, Impala, Kafka, Flume, Oozie, MapReduce, etc.
  • They are also required to have an understanding of scripting languages such as Java, Scala, Python, or Shell Scripting, etc.; practical knowledge of end-to-end design and build process of Near-Real Time and Batch Data Pipelines; expertise with SQL and Data modeling working in Agile development process.
  • Knowledge: In addition to the technical skills they need to possess, applicants must also have adept understanding of the various phases of the Software Development Life Cycle and familiarity using Source Code and Version Control systems like SVN, Git, etc. They must also be proficient with Hadoop ecosystem and architecture components
  • Ability to work with large data sets: Big Data involves large data sets, so applicants must be able to work with highly diverse data in multiple types and formats, and sources
  • Self-starter: They must be able to work with minimal supervision
  • Teamwork abilities: The big data architect must be able to work in a team-oriented environment with people of diverse skill sets
  • Analytical skills: It is important that big data architects can analyze complex problems using information provided, understand customer requests, and provide the appropriate solution
  • Communication skills: Big data architects are required to engage with clients and stakeholders to understand their objectives for setting up Big Data and apply it in the architecture. So it is essential that they have exceptional communication skills to communicate the essence of Big Data to a business and engage with various parties necessary for the execution of their job
  • Interpersonal skills: it is also important that they can interact with business/technical users as needed; to gather Application Know-how necessary for design and development using Spark, Spark streaming, Kafka, and other HaDoop tools.

Advancing Your Big Data Architect Career

If you work as a big data architect or in a related field and want to move higher in your career, you will need to acquire advanced skills and competence to perform successfully at the higher level.

And that means you will need to take the right training program and certification courses.

The same goes for individuals in other professions who desire to get into the high paying big data industry, or students and fresh graduates desiring to start and build a successful career in the big data industry.

You will need to take the right training and courses and get the required certification for the big data position that you want.

See below for the training program that is right for you to achieve your dream big data career:

>> Big Data Architect Training Course
>> Big Data Hadoop Administrator Certification Training
>> Big Data Hadoop Certification Training Course
>> Machine Learning Certification Course
>> Data Science Certification Training
>> Data Science with SAS Certification Training
>> Data Science with Python Certification Course


If you are a recruiter or HR manager hiring for the big data architect role, you will need to inform prospective candidates of what the job entails; the duties and responsibilities they will be assigned if hired.

You can do this by making and posting a detailed description of the job, which you can quickly and easily write by applying the sample big data architect job description above.

This post is also helpful to individuals interested in the big data architect career and need to learn about the duties and functions that make up the role.

With this knowledge, they will be able to make the best decision about pursuing the big data architect career or not.

Did this post help increase your knowledge of what big data architects do? Please, leave a comment in the box below. You can also share your job description if you work as a big data architect.